Chrisland School Supervisor To Serve 60 Years In Jail For Child Rape

An Ikeja Sexual Offences and Domestic Violence Court on Thursday jailed a 47-year-old school supervisor, Adegboyega Adenekan, for 60 years for defiling a 2-year-old child.

Mr Adenekan was a supervisor at Chrisland School, Victoria Garden City, Lagos when the incident occurred.
This defendant is conscienceless, wicked, an animal, and not fit to walk on the streets. I hereby sentence Adegboyega Adenekan to 60 years’ imprisonment,” Justice Sybil Nwaka said.

The judge warned parents not to be carried away by the aesthetics of schools.

The prosecution had presented seven witnesses, including the pupil and her mother, and closed its case on March 14.

The defence, however, called five witnesses.
Adenekan was arraigned on January 29, 2018, and pleaded not guilty to a charge of child defilement.

The prosecution said he committed the offence sometime in November 2016 at the school.
